C1206X122JBGACAUTO is a Ceramic Capacitors manufactured by KEMET. COMSMDHIVOLTAGE1200PF 630V. Key specifications: mounting type Surface Mount, MLCC, operating temperature -55°C ~ 125°C, voltage - rated 630V, package / case 1206 (3216 Metric).
